  • Can't turn off printer sharing in 10.4.7

    I came in this morning to check on my lab computers and noticed a ton of duplicate printers on my network. I narrowed it down to a single computer, but I can't seem to turn off Printer Sharing in System Preferences. The only thing I changed recently was upgrade/install the latest version of CUPS.
    Any suggestions on how I can turn off Printer Sharing? Is there a command line cmd to turn it off?

    Just to make sure you didn't overlook the obvious (we all do it more often than we care to admit). Can you toggle the other services in the Sharing pane? Perhaps you just need to click on the padlock and authenticate before you can make changes.
    Second thing to try. Make sure System Preferences is not open. Look in the user's Home folder/Library/Caches. Find a cache item com.apple.preferencepanes.cache. Delete this item. Log the user out and log back in. Now open System Preferences and see if you can make the changes.
    Third thing to try. Here are the items that get changed in the /etc/cups/cupds.conf file when you turn Printer Sharing OFF---
    line 55 becomes
    ServerName 127.0.0.1
    lines 453 and 454 become
    #Port 631
    Listen 127.0.0.1:631
    line 581 becomes
    #BrowseAddress @LOCAL
    line 635 becomes
    BrowseInterval 0
    line 826 Allow From @LOCAL
    is deleted and the block from line 822 through 826 becomes
    <Location />
    Order Deny,Allow
    Deny From All
    Allow From 127.0.0.1
    </Location>
    All these changes are taken from a modification of the default cupsd.conf as supplied with the version of CUPS Apple supplies with Tiger. The cupsd.conf that comes with version 1.2.x is most likely different. You will have to do some comparison and interpretation.
    Hope this helps.
    EDIT: Don't forget to recycle the cupsd whenever you make a change to the configuration file.
    sudo killall -HUP cupsd
